If you don't express a feeling such as crying at a loss, you are said to have your emotions bottled up. It could be anger, love, or loss.
Bottled up emotion refers to suppressing or repressing one's feelings instead of expressing them openly. This can lead to feelings accumulating and intensifying over time, potentially resulting in emotional outbursts or other negative outcomes. It is important to find healthy ways to express emotions to maintain mental well-being.
